Non-invasive biomarkers to diagnose and monitor eosinophilic esophagitis: a systematic review

Background and aimsCurrent assessments for diagnosing and monitoring eosinophilic esophagitis (EoE) are invasive, time-intensive and costly. The development of non-invasive biomarkers that are sensitive and specific for EoE is paramount. We aimed to provide a comprehensive update on the latest bioma...
